Output e84756cc66a19d62cf62c4527567d37cee47eab272fe4240cd39e5755d3f3008:0

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a09ba3339241e7ede59a971eb2a96545dfc23517 OP_EQUAL
address
3GLEV7vFabd6iLU2gVVEoHSPDgju2FXF6W
transaction
e84756cc66a19d62cf62c4527567d37cee47eab272fe4240cd39e5755d3f3008
confirmations
306739
spent
true